The foundation of equipment selection lies in accurately assessing your daily processing requirements. A mismatch between your farm's production volume and equipment capacity can lead to costly inefficiencies or bottlenecks.
For most small farms, equipment with a daily processing capacity of 1-5 tons of fresh fruit bunches (FFB) proves optimal, while medium operations typically require 5-15 ton/day systems. 企鹅集团 offers modular solutions that can be scaled as your business grows, preventing over-investment in underutilized equipment.
Energy consumption represents one of the most significant ongoing operational costs in palm oil processing. Modern equipment offers substantial efficiency improvements over older models, directly impacting your bottom line.
| Equipment Type | Energy Consumption (kWh/ton FFB) | Annual Savings (USD/year)* |
|---|---|---|
| Traditional Small-scale Press | 25-30 | - |
| Semi-Automatic Line | 18-22 | $2,400-3,600 |
| Modern Automatic Line | ≤15 | $4,500-6,000 |
*Based on 300 processing days/year, 5 tons FFB/day, $0.15/kWh electricity cost
When evaluating equipment, look for systems that incorporate energy-efficient motors (IE3 or higher efficiency class), heat recovery systems, and variable speed drives. These features not only reduce electricity bills but also minimize your environmental footprint—a growing consideration for international buyers.
The longevity and performance of your palm oil processing line depend heavily on the quality of key components. Cutting corners on these critical parts often leads to increased downtime and higher maintenance costs over time.
Look for sealed, maintenance-free bearings with at least 50,000 hours MTBF (Mean Time Between Failures). Hardened steel gears provide superior durability compared to cast iron alternatives.
Stainless steel centrifugal pumps resist corrosion from the acidic palm oil environment. Quality valves maintain precise pressure control, directly affecting oil extraction efficiency.
For farmers considering market expansion beyond local sales, equipment certifications become critical factors in both product quality assurance and market access.
Certified equipment not only meets international quality standards but also often incorporates the latest technological advancements. This translates to better oil extraction rates (aim for residual oil in press cake below 1%), improved product quality, and easier market access for your palm oil products.
